Sérgio F. Novaes

Curriculum Vitae

  • He is a Full Professor at the São Paulo State University (Unesp).
  • He obtained a B.Sc. and Ph.D. degrees in Physics from the University of São Paulo (USP) and completed a post-doctoral internship at the Lawrence Berkeley National Laboratory (Berkeley, USA).
  • He has been a visiting researcher at the
    • University of Wisconsin (Madison, USA),
    • University of Valencia (Spain),
    •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ory (Chicago, USA),
    • European Organization for Nuclear Research (CERN).
  • He co-founded the Advanced Institute for Artificial Intelligence (AI2).
  • He was leader of the São Paulo group of the Dzero Collaboration at Fermi National Accelerator Laboratory (Fermilab).
  • He is currently a member of the CMS Collaboration of the European Organization for Nuclear Research (CERN) and leader of the CMS group in São Paulo.
  • He created the São Paulo Research and Analysis Center (SPRACE).
  • He has been Principal Investigator of the Thematic Projects at the São Paulo State Research Support Foundation (Fapesp) since 2003 which has been supporting the activities of SPRACE.
  • He and his team implemented GridUnesp, the first Campus Grid in Latin America
  • He is currently Scientific Director of the Center for Scientific Computing at Unesp.
  • He was PI of several R&D projects with the private sector (Padtec, Intel, Huawei, etc.) that include
    • The Intel Parallel Computing Center (IPCC),
    • The Center of Excellence in Machine Learning
    • Development of Kytos, a new SDN controller open source, with the support of Huawei.
  • He and his team have partnered for more than a decade with the California Institute of Technology (Caltech) in demonstrations at the SuperComputing conference
    • They broke three times the record for data transmission between the Northern and Southern Hemispheres
  • He was
    • Member of the International Committee for Future Accelerators , ICFA (2005-2007),
    • The Brazilian representative on the Particles and Fields Commission (C11) of the International Union of Pure and Applied Physics, IUPAP (2011-2021),
    • The Brazilian representative on the Executive Board of the International Doctorate Network in Particle Physics, Astrophysics and Cosmology , IDPASC (2022-),
    • Elected representative of the States of Region B (OSB) made up of 20 countries of the CMS Collaboration (2021-2023),
    • Member of the Technical and Scientific Committee of the National High Energy Physics Network, Renafae (2008-2018 ),
    • Member of the Steering Committee of the INCT for High Energy Physics CERN-Brazil (2023-),
    • Principal Investigator and Coordinator of Education and Knowledge Diffusion at the Center for Applied Research Data Science for the Smart Industry, CDI2 (2024-),
    • Member of the Management Committee of the Scientific Supercomputing Center of the State of São Paulo, C3SP (2024-).
    • Appointed by the Minister of Science and Technology to form the task force that began negotiations for Brazil to become an Associate Member of CERN.
  • He led several science communication programs, such as
    • The "Elementary Structure of Matter: A Poster in each School", which distributed posters to all 25,000 high schools in Brazil
    • The "SPRACE Game" which was translated into English and German by the Austrian Academy of Science.
    • The app "The Particle", developed by Frank Close, in Portuguese
  • He coordinated several international agreements with
    • USA (Madison, MIT and Texas Tech),
    • United Kingdom (Edinburgh, Southampton and Imperial College),
    • Portugal (IST, Lisbon).
  • He was
    • Member of the Advisory Committee of the São Paulo Research Support Foundation, Fapesp (1997-2000)
    • National Council for Scientific and Technological Development, CNPq (2009-2012),
    • Scientific Coordinator (1990-1996) and Deputy Director (1996-1999) of the Institute of Theoretical Physics at Unesp.
